Correct Wiring Kit for Flat Towing 2018 Chevrolet Malibu
Question:
Im looking for the wiring to tow my 2018 malibu behind an RV. Can you help me find the right setup? Thank you
asked by: Don
Expert Reply:
The wiring kit you need in order to flat tow your 2018 Chevrolet Malibu is the Roadmaster Universal Wiring Kit with Smart Diodes for Variable Voltage Incandescent Tail Lights # RO94FR. Since this does not come with a connector you can use the RoadMaster 6-Wire Trailer Connector - Vehicle End # RM-910030-7.
Be sure to consult your vehicle owners manual for specific information on flat towing the vehicle. I have attached some installation videos for your reference.
